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,531 in Mayaguez versus $1,261 in Phuket.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,223 in Mayaguez versus $2,286 in Phuket.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,914 in Mayaguez versus $3,310 in Phuket.

Living in Mayaguez is roughly 21% more expensive than Phuket, driven mainly by Monthly Utilities & Internet.

The two cities straddle the global median: Mayaguez is 14% above, Phuket is 6% below.
